Abstract
The utility model discloses a kind of energy savers to cool down to air-conditioner host refrigerant, including rectangular devices ontology, water collection sheet is equipped with inside the device noumenon, and surface is provided with through slot, the corresponding lower section of the through slot is equipped with water tank, the water tank side is equipped with circulating pump, the side of the circulating pump is equipped with condenser, one end of the circulating pump is connected with the water outlet of water tank, the other end is connected with the entrance of condenser, spray tube is equipped at the condensator outlet, the condenser side is equipped with refrigerant pipe, the inlet and outlet of the refrigerant pipe are connected with air conditioner coolant circuit, three face of described device body upper part is equipped with cascade, it is equipped with fan on one side, the power input of the fan is connected with external power supply, the spray tube is arranged in the top of device noumenon and in the corresponding top of spray tube.The utility model compared with prior art the advantages of be: structure is simple, gives refrigerant to cool down by circulating water, and refrigeration is preferably, more energy saving.

The utility model in the specific implementation, after energization, start to work by circulating pump, and the water in water tank is transported to condenser
In, become after thering is the gaseous coolant of the high temperature and pressure come out by compressor of air conditioner, water to absorb the heat in refrigerant in condenser
At hot water, and refrigerant then becomes the liquid of cryogenic high pressure, and then hot water is sprayed onto the top of cascade through spray tube, and water is from cascade
During portion flows to lower part, by fan by water rapid evaporation band leak water in a large amount of heat, water tank is returned to after cooling off, back and forth
Circulation, the water in cyclic process in water tank can be lossy, when the water in water tank is lower than floating ball lever meter, moisturizing electromagnetism
Valve automatically opens carry out moisturizing, and water supply solenoid valve is automatically closed stopping and mends when the water in water tank reaches floating ball lever meter
Water.
